Technologický profil
C# pro služby a portály v přehledu
C# je pro nás obzvlášť silné tam, kde služby, portály, integrace a REST API nejen technicky existují, ale musí být také čistě provozovány. Zejména v prostředí blízkém Microsoftu a u service-orientovaných návrhů poskytuje C# velmi dobrý základ pro backendové služby, rolové modely, webové portály a integrační logiku.
Od návrhu jazyka k široké platformě
C# od začátku vycházelo s ambicí propojit moderní vývojové principy se silným runtime systémem. V průběhu let z toho vyrostl velmi robustní ekosystém pro web, služby, API a podnikové integrace.
Velmi silné pro API, služby a webově blízké procesy
Tam, kde jsou v popředí role, integrace, logika na pozadí, REST rozhraní, autentizace a klidný provoz serveru, je C# často velmi vhodnou volbou.
Obzvlášť silné v kombinaci se stávajícími aplikacemi
V mnoha projektech není C# náhradou každé aplikace, ale čistým doplněním: portály, služby a API se na něm budují, zatímco vyzrálá doménová logika ve stávajících systémech kontrolovaně dál žije.
Proč je C# pro služby a portály často správným směrem
C# je ekonomicky obzvlášť výhodné tam, kde systémy potřebují více přístupových cest: portál pro zákazníky nebo zaměstnance, REST endpointy pro jiné aplikace, background služby pro importy a technickou doprovodnou logiku, a také architekturu, ve které se role, chybové větve a deployment nemají improvizovat.
Právě v podnikových systémech je to často rozhodující. Portál není jen webová stránka, ale součást doménové architektury. Služba není jen technický proces, ale nese integrační a provozní odpovědnost. C# se hodí právě pro tyto vrstvy, protože jazyk, ekosystém a provozní modely pro ně během let vyrostly velmi široce a robustně.
Z našeho pohledu je C# obzvlášť silné tehdy, když se nebere izolovaně. Kdo uvažuje desktop, stávající doménovou logiku, REST, portály a provoz jako celek, může C# nasadit velmi cíleně tam, kde přináší skutečný architektonický užitek. Právě tento návrh je pro nás důležitější než dogmatické technologické rozhodnutí.
Silné stránky, limity a typická chybná očekávání
Kde je C# obzvlášť silné
U REST API, portálů, rolových modelů, integrací, background služeb, webových backendů a service-orientovaných částí systému je C# pro nás velmi robustní volbou.
Co se nesmí podcenit
I s C# rychle vznikají neklidné systémy, pokud je doménová logika nejasně rozložená, logging přijde pozdě nebo jsou služby, portál a datový model postavené jen volně provázaně. Moderní technologie nenahrazuje čistou architekturu.
Kdy je kombinace lepší než kompletní přechod
Pokud produktivní desktopové procesy už běží stabilně, je často ekonomičtější vybudovat C# pro nové služby a portály, než zbytečně nutit celou podniková aplikaci do jediné platformy.
Jak C# prakticky používáme
Pokud záměr míří na portály, API, servisní vrstvy nebo provozně klidnou integrační logiku, je pro nás C# často vhodnější pákou než čistě klientsky orientovaná architektura. Právě z toho vznikají systémy, ve kterých se nové požadavky kontrolovaně napojují, místo aby znovu končily jako výjimka v existujícím řešení.
Pro konkrétní provozní stránku této architektury je vhodným prohloubením stránka REST-Server a služby. Pokud naopak cíl směřuje spíše na produktivní desktopové procesy a společnou doménovou logiku pro více cílových klientů, vedeme toto rozhodnutí vědomě zpět směrem k Delphi nebo Delphi Multiplatforma.
FAQ k C# pro služby a portály
C# je pro nás silné zejména tehdy, když jsou v popředí webové portály, API, služby, integrace a klidný provozní střih.
Kdy je C# lepší volbou než Delphi?
Především tehdy, když se projekt primárně skládá z REST-API, portálů, backendových služeb, integrací nebo cloudově blízkých provozních modelů.
Používáte C# také společně se stávajícími systémy Delphi?
Ano. Právě tato kombinace dává často smysl: Delphi nese produktivní doménovou logiku v klientu, zatímco C# čistě doplňuje služby, portály a API vrstvy.
Jaká jsou typická rizika u projektů C#?
Často se technicky moderně staví příliš rychle, aniž by se role, doménová logika, logging, deployment a reálné provozní otázky dostatečně brzy čistě oddělily. Přesně tam navazujeme.
Další otázky přehledně na jednom místě
Tyto krátké odpovědi zůstávají tady na stránce. Na centrální FAQ landing page navíc téma zasazujeme do souvislostí s architekturou, modernizací, platformami a provozem.